PAIN EXPLAINED!

by Charlotte Walker

Pain is often classified as either coming from the organs (viscera) or the body (soma eg back pain).  It is a warning that something is wrong, and is a natural protection mechanism.  VISCERAL PAIN Visceral pain is the pain you feel from your internal organs, such as your stomach, bladder, uterus, or lungs. What is Osteopathy?

by Alan Jordan

Osteopathy is a primary health care profession that specialises in diagnosis,  treatment and management of conditions to do with the structure of the body, primarily the musculoskeletal structure.
